Output c42391173381541e7c93140435d79a6610f94cda4956802b04b4eaa67e0cf196:1

value
17092105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d031364c6f26657cb79b9ee25419027c1f51b2af OP_EQUAL
address
3LfqRm7bQRfyCayqw7jHtFM9Hiam2ezS9T
transaction
c42391173381541e7c93140435d79a6610f94cda4956802b04b4eaa67e0cf196
spent
true